Breakfast

It is proven that eating breakfast can help boost energy levels and improve phsical performance.
Time and time again research has proven that people who eat breakfast regulary tend to have lower cholesterol levels and are less likely t be overweight than those who skip breakfast.
Eating a good breakfast can help regulate blood sugars and prevent later cravings.
Making a habit of eating breakfast is good for concentration- studies suggest that eating a bowl of cereal at breakfast time can cut decline in performance throughout the day by more than half.
Eating a nutritious breakfast develops good eating habits that will last a lifetime.

Post Natal Depression

Today I would like to draw your attention to a man named Patrick Holford. I had never heard of him until recently when my aunt was telling me that she signed up to his newsletter and how some information she received was very beneficial to her. So I did a bit of research and found out that he is a pioneer in new approaches to health and nutrition, specialising in the field of mental health. He is regarded as Britain's best-selling author and spokesman on nutrition and mental health issues. Also he is frequently being quoted in national newspapers from the Daily Mail to the Guardian so this guy knows what he's talking about. He is a popular on radio shows as a presenter and on national television as both interviewer and guest.
But the main reason I have brought him to your attention today is because on his newsletter this week he talks about Post Natal depression (PND). Fortunately I have not got (PND) but I think it is only fair to gather some information for those who feel they may have symptoms or are going through it. It is difficult enough after having a baby without feeling depressed so below is some information I have quoted from his newsletter I received this week.
Basically, what he has said is that a new survey from the charity 4Children has found that three in ten new mothers may experience postnatal depression (PND). The figures show that around 33% of mothers who experienced depression symptoms during pregnancy went on to have PND and 25% of mothers still suffered from PND up to a year after giving birth. Worryingly, 70% of those who sought help were given antidepressant medication, predominantly SSRI's.
The safety of using SSRI's for the babies of nursing mothers is unknown. Some studies have linked the maternal use of Prozac to colic in nursing infants. Women may choose to take antidepressants and not to breastfeed. This not only compromises the baby's early nutrition, but deprives the mother and child of bonding which can worsen the depression.
There is good logic and substantial evidence that optimum nutrition can be a highly effective alternative to SSRIs. Common nutritional imbalances connected to depression are blood sugar imbalances, lack of chromium, amino acids, B vitamins and essential fats. The solution is a low-GL diet, high in omega 3 fats.
It's important to realise that your baby is the number one priority by your body when you are pregnant, and also during breastfeeding. This means that any nutrients it requires it takes from you. If you do not take precautions, the likelihood is that you'll be deficient in some key nutrients by the end of pregnancy. Low levels of certain nutrients, such as omega 3 fats, magnesium and zinc, have all been linked to PND. Progesterone deficiency is also a common cause. Totally Nourish offer specially formulated before and after pregnancy products to ensure you keep yourself and your baby healthy.
All of the above information is quoted from an email I received by signing up to his website. I just felt it was better explained in his words as I am not a doctor and the information was easier understood by myself in his explanation.You can sign up to his newsletter for free through visiting this website http://www.patrickholford.com/
He also goes on to say that he has a book Optimum Nutrition Before, During and After Pregnancy that gives more detail on how to avoid PND and what to do if you already have it. There is also a section on how hormone imbalances can lead to PND in his new book Balance Your Hormones.
I hope this may be of some help to any of you out there that feel you or a friend may have symptoms to PND. Remember you are not alone.

Fast Food

BUT ARE WE LOVIN' IT TOO MUCH?
Today I would like to talk about fast food, with one company in particular, Mc Donald's! I don't think there is a person you know that hasn't heard of this company. The company now operates 77 restaurants in Ireland, 41 of which are drive through outlets with some restaurants being open 24 hours a day.
In weight watchers we are reminded not to deprive ourselves of anything. It is not a diet we are doing instead we are making healthy decisions about what we eat. My leader, Sinead, said something great in class this week. She said you should never feel guilty about anything you eat, enjoy it, point it and just move on. I totally agree with this, food is there to be enjoyed. I just feel that in our society today people tend to eat way too much fast food, but what is this doing to our bodies in the long term? I feel we need to train our brains into eating healthy for example if I have a day where I feel I just want to give up I just remind myself :
looking good in my bikini will be way more satisfying than eating this!!
As some of you may be joined weight watchers I have done a bit of research for you.So below is a list of everything you can order in Mc Donald's in Ireland and as I like to help you all along our weight loss journey I have pro pointed them all for you.I am not encouraging people to run out and get a Big Mac I just hope that by knowing what propoints are in what it may help you to make better decisions when eating fast food. So enjoy your food, but remember to eat in moderation and as part of a balance diet.
Regards, Naoimh
BREAKFAST
Sausage & egg Mc muffin 12pp
Double sausage & egg Mc muffin 15pp
Bacon & egg Mc muffin 9pp
Double bacon & egg Mc muffin 11pp
Bacon roll with brown sauce 9pp
Bacon roll with Heinz tomato ketchup 9pp
Bacon & cheese toastie 6pp
Ham and cheese toastie 6pp
Cheese toastie 6pp
Pancake and sausage (no syrup) 18pp
Pancake (no syrup) 14pp
Pancake syrup 5pp
Muffin and jam 5pp
Hash Brown 4pp
Oatso simple (plain) with milk 5pp
SALADS
Grilled chicken caesar salad 5pp
Crispy chicken caesar salad 9pp
Side salad 0pp
Croutons 2pp
Low fat caesar dressing 1pp
Low fat balsamic dressing 1pp
DESSERTS
Fruit bag 1pp
Apple pie 7pp
Sundae-caramel 8pp
Sundae-chocolate 8pp
Sundae-strawberry 6pp
Nestle tollhouse triple choc cookie 7pp
Nestle tollhouse choc cookie 8pp
Sugar ring donut 6pp
low fat blueberry muffin 8pp
Double choc chip muffin 14pp
Smarties McFlurry 10pp
Crunchie McFlurry 10pp
Dairy Milk McFlurry 11pp
Shake chocolate 475ml 10pp
Shake chocolate 610ml 14pp
Shake strawberry 475ml 11pp
Shake strawberry 610ml 14pp
Shake vanilla 475ml 11pp
Shake vanilla 610ml 14pp
BEEF
Hamburger 7pp
Cheeseburger 8pp
Double cheeseburger 12pp
Big Mac 13pp
Quarter pounder with cheese 13pp
Double quarter pounder with cheese 18pp
Big tasty 23pp
CHICKEN
McChicken sandwich 15pp
Chicken legend with mayo 13pp
Chicken legend with salsa 14pp
Chicken McNuggets (4pce) 5pp
Chicken McNuggets (6pce) 7pp
Chicken McNuggets (9pce) 11pp
Chicken selects (3) 10pp
Chicken selects (5) 16pp
FISH
Filet-O-Fish 9pp
Fish fingers 5pp
FRIES
Fries (small) 6pp
Fries (regular) 9pp
Fries (large) 13pp
Twisty fries 15pp
CONDIMENTS
Barbeque dip 25ml 1pp
sweet & sour dip 25ml 1pp
sweet curry dip 25ml 1pp
Ketchup dip pot 1pp
Ketchup sachets 0pp
Mayonnaise dip pot 4pp
Sour cream & chive dip 50ml 5pp
Sweet chilli dip 50ml 3pp
Smokey bbq dip 50ml 2pp
DRINKS
Diet coke (small) 0pp
Diet coke (medium) 0pp
Diet coke (large) 0pp
Coca-Cola(small) 3pp
Coca-Cola (medium) 5pp
Coca-Cola (large) 6pp
Sprite (small) 3pp
Sprite (medium) 5pp
Sprite (large) 6pp
Fanta (small) 3pp
Fanta (medium) 5pp
Fanta (large) 6pp
Natural mineral water 0p
Tropicana 3pp
Robinson's fruit shoot 0pp
Cappuccino 2pp
Latte (tall) 4pp
Latte (grande) 5pp
Milk 250ml 4pp
WRAPS
Sweet chilli crispy chicken wrap 12pp
Spicy vegetable wrap 12pp
Crispy chicken & bacon wrap 13pp
Salsa & mayo grilled chicken wrap 9pp
